Election for the constituency of Brighton, Pavilion on 7 May 2015

An election to the 56th Parliament of the United Kingdom for the constituency area of Brighton, Pavilion, held as part of the general election on 7 May 2015.

Green hold by Caroline Lucas with a majority of 7,967 - 14.6% - on a turnout of 71.4%.

Candidates

Name Party Vote Vote share Vote change
LUCAS, Caroline Green 22,871 41.8% 10.5%
SEN, Purna Lab 14,904 27.3% -1.7%
MITCHELL, Clarence Con 12,448 22.8% -0.9%
CARTER, Nigel UKIP 2,724 5.0% 3.2%
BOWERS, Chris LD 1,525 2.8% -11.0%
YEOMANS, Nick Ind 116 0.2% -
PILOTT, Howard SPGB 88 0.2% -

Under section 13(b) of the Representation of the People Act 1985, a candidate gaining 5% or less of the vote share will forfeit their deposit.

An electorate of 76,557, having a valid vote count of 54,676 and an invalid vote count of 186.

Result declared at 07:36 on 8 May 2015.
